Any improvement over USB?
I think my optical cable is long lost.
Only that it will give you 24/192 resolution, I personally couldn't hear any difference between optical and USB but that's just me.

Monoprice has a nice short thin optical cable for a few bucks if you want to pick one up.

I just received an E17 I ordered. Hooked it up to the usb of my macbook pro for listening to my Fidelio X1 and it's unlistenable, there's a lot of distortion. Is there some settings I need to change or is there a burn in period?
 
Nov 9, 2013 at 1:15 PM Post #6,238 of 6,777
  I just received an E17 I ordered. Hooked it up to the usb of my macbook pro for listening to my Fidelio X1 and it's unlistenable, there's a lot of distortion. Is there some settings I need to change or is there a burn in period?

There shouldn't be any distortion. I use a PC, so I can't help you with your problem specifically, but I did have issues with my E17 if I left "USB Charge" ON while listening to it. I would get distortion every 10 to 15 minutes and had to reset either my web browser, media or game and reboot my E17 to get the sound back for another 10-15 minutes. Once I turned "USB Charge" OFF, the distortion problem went away.

Now I just charge overnight when the battery gets low.
